2. Energy efficiency

A good log burner will convert a large portion of the energy from the fuel into heat, meaning you can cut your carbon footprint and save on your electricity bill. It's also a sustainable form of heating provided that the wood is correctly sourced and dried, it produces far fewer harmful emissions than oil, gas or coal. It also when combined with a stove that is efficient can reduce your dependence on fossil fuels.

Modern log burners are more efficient than the open fires of the past, meaning you'll get more heat from a lesser amount of wood. The Carbon Trust endorses wood-burning stoves that have an efficiency rating of minimum 80 percent.

Modern stoves are designed for burning dry, seasoned wood logs which emit less harmful smoke and gases compared to wet logs. Woodsure Ready to Burn is a certification mark that can be found on pre-packed logs. This assures that the logs have been dried according to the highest standards.

If you're looking to purchase a new stove, be sure it is approved by DEFRA. You can find this out by contacting your local council. If you're located in one, you should only use DEFRA-approved smokeless fuels (such as anthracite) on your Electric Stove Log Burner if you wish to stay in compliance with the law and avoid paying hefty fines.

In addition, the most recent stoves are governed by a European directive referred to as Ecodesign which was implemented in 2022. It aims to reduce harmful emissions like Particulate Matter (PM), Organic Gaseous Compounds (OGC) and Nitrogen Oxides. This is achieved by increasing temperature in the firebox, which causes the combustion particles to re-ignite and reduces the amount of toxins.

If you're determined to keep your stove running at the highest efficiency, then choose an Ecodesign 2022 approved log burner that will yield the best results. 4. Safety

guide-gear-outdoor-wood-burning-stove-portable-with-chimney-pipe-for-cooking-camping-tent-hiking-fishing-backpacking-1855.jpgWood burners are becoming more popular as oil, gas, and electricity prices continue to increase. Log burners not only provide an eco-friendly alternative to fossil fuels, but they also offer a route to independence in heating your home.

When you are choosing a stove you must take into account safety. While we all appreciate the cozy feel of a fireplace made of wood, it is crucial to choose one that is safe. It is important to check whether you reside in a location that is smoke-controlled, and also to ensure that your chimney and flue is cleaned properly before each fire. It is also important to use the right fuel - wet, unseasoned logs can cause creosote that could ignite fires in your home. To avoid this, it's worth investing into kiln dried wood with a low moisture content.

Natural firelighters are an additional method to increase the safety of log burners. They are made of compressed shavings and are designed to decrease creosote buildup. They also easily ignite. They are simple to use, and are a great alternative for lighters or liquids that are flammable.

The final step to ensure that your log burner is safe to use is to make sure that the fire is completely snuffed out after each burning session and that you employ the chimney sweeping service at least once a year. Keep your chimney free of debris to avoid creosote and ash accumulation, which can lead to dangerous fumes as well as obstructions.
